Jo Rogers and her two daughters disappeared after taking their first vacation together.. Tragically it would be their last.

Their bodies were later discovered floating in Tampa Bay with all signs horrifically pointing to the probability they’d been thrown overboard alive - bound and weighed down with cinder blocks.

It would be a crime that would go unsolved for three years. That's until a group of determined cold case investigators decided to take another look at the case - a case that would make it to the famous TV show "Unsolved Mysteries", and onto billboards, all in a desperate attempt to track down a man they suspected was a serial killer.

36-year-old Joan Rogers and her two daughters, Michelle and Kristi, were heading back to their home state of Ohio after having the time of their lives on their first family vacation in Florida together, but they never made it home.

In the life of a dairy farmer, there was one constant. It doesn't matter what else is going on anywhere in the world. One thing never changes. The cows need to be milked.

1:54.0

Every day, 365 days a year, Christmas morning, birth of a child, the cows still need to be milked.

2:03.0

It's a blessing and a curse, a ball and chain that ties farmers to their land, their cattle and their livelihoods, and for how Rogers and Wilshire, Ohio, it was life.

2:15.0

Morning milking started at 5.30am and after milking an endless list of chores, feeding, planting, harvesting, fixing this, repairing that.

2:27.0

What other profession requires a person to wear so many different hats on any given day, a dairy farmer needs to be a carpenter, mechanic, veterinarian, welder, nutritionist or an accountant.

2:41.0

But no matter what hat they're wearing on any given day, they're almost always in their barn clothes.

2:48.0

On June 4, 1989, how slipped on his gum boots at 3 in the afternoon and headed out to the milking parlor.

2:57.0

This week had been especially hard for howl because he was short-handed without his best help. His wife, Joan, or Joe, was everyone called her and his two daughters, 17-year-old Michelle and 14-year-old Christy.

3:11.0

Usually, Michelle and Christy would be up in the crack of dawn to help their dad. Joe would return from her midnight shift at a distribution warehouse just in time to help finish milking.

3:22.0

It was a family farm in every sense of the term. Everybody pitched in, but this week had been different.

3:29.0

For the first time in their entire lives, the Rogers family had taken a vacation. On May 26, Joan the girls had hopped into their 1986 Sky Blue Oldsemobile and drove a thousand miles down I-75 to beautiful sunny Florida.

3:46.0

Although it was meant to be a family vacation, the cows still needed to be milked and so howl stayed behind. He knew better than anyone that no one needed or deserved a vacation more than their family.

4:00.0

As howl milked the cows on the afternoon of June 4th, he kept checking the driveway to see if Joan the girls had arrived home yet. They were supposed to be back that day.

4:11.0

Michelle's boyfriend had called several times already asking if Michelle was home yet, but each time howl told Jeff the same thing he was telling himself, not yet, but they'll be back soon.

4:24.0

But as day turned to night, Joan the girls still hadn't arrived back home. As evening fell and the flat expanses of Western Ohio, lightning bugs danced through the fields and trees, marking the end of spring and the promise of a new summer.

4:40.0

But the only lights howl wanted to see were a pair of headlights coming up the driveway. As he continued to wait for them, he felt something stirring in the pit of a stomach. But it wasn't just worry, it was longing. He simply missed his wife and children.
